Yup, those switch options are confusing so I avoid them ;-) First, the most helpful tool for me in working with Linux is "git". This is a nice character based navigation and file management utility. Just type git. It came on my RH Linux and is installed automatically without your request. This program is alot like the DOS Norton Commander that I started using years ago. So you get the distribution: Zope-1_10_2-linux2-x86.tgz I use git's F6 key to rename it zope1102.tgz to ease the long typing. Move it to a newly created directory (F7) named perhaps "zope". Then in that directory, type: tar -xvzf zope1102.tgz A new directory is then created under your new zope directory named: Zope-1_10_2-linux2-x86.tgz/ Go into this directory and type ***This is were you got stuck*** ./install ***No switches!!! Then edit the access file now in this directory and change the obscure username and password to your favorites with F4 key to use "vi" Press i to insert new user/passwrd -- example: zope:gogo Press escape then :wq to save. Then ./start to start zope and maybe later if you EVER want to stop zope (who would ever WANT to stop!, ./stop. BTW, if you want to test the integrity of the downloaded zope distro, only change the t to an x as in: tar -xvzf zope1102.tgz Enjoy!!! -bobo connor
